What Are Garage Door Sensors?

Garage door sensors are safety devices designed to detect objects in the path of a closing garage door. They typically consist of two main components:

  • Sender Unit: This unit emits an infrared beam.
  • Receiver Unit: This unit detects the beam. If the beam is interrupted, the door will stop or reverse.

How Do They Work?

The operation of garage door sensors is relatively simple:

  1. The sender unit emits a continuous infrared beam towards the receiver unit.
  2. When the garage door is closing, the sensors monitor the beam.
  3. If an object interrupts the beam, the receiver unit signals the garage door opener to stop or reverse the door’s movement.

Types of Garage Door Sensors

While all garage door sensors serve the same fundamental purpose, they come in different types:

  • Photoelectric Sensors: These are the most common type, using infrared beams to detect obstacles.
  • Mechanical Sensors: These sensors use physical pressure to detect objects, often found in older garage door systems.
  • Smart Sensors: These advanced sensors can connect to smart home systems, providing alerts and remote operation capabilities.

Best Practices for Garage Door Sensor Maintenance

To ensure your garage door sensors function correctly, follow these best practices:

  1. Regularly clean the sensor lenses to remove dirt and debris.
  2. Check the alignment of the sensors; they should face each other directly.
  3. Inspect wiring for any signs of wear or damage.
  4. Test the sensors monthly by placing an object in the door’s path.
  5. Replace batteries in wireless sensors as needed.

Common Problems and Solutions

Problem Possible Cause Solution
Garage door won’t close Sensor misalignment Realign the sensors so they face each other directly.
Door reverses immediately after closing Obstruction detected Check for any objects blocking the sensor’s path.
Sensor light is blinking Faulty sensor Replace the faulty sensor with a compatible unit.
Wireless sensor not responding Dead batteries Replace the batteries in the wireless sensor.

Frequent Problems and Mistakes with Garage Door Sensors

Garage door sensors are essential for safe and efficient operation, but several common problems and mistakes can arise. Understanding these issues and how to solve or avoid them can save you time and money.

1. Misalignment of Sensors

One of the most frequent issues is the misalignment of the sensors. If the sensors are not facing each other directly, they will not function properly.

  • Solution: Regularly check the alignment of the sensors. Adjust them as necessary to ensure they are directly facing each other.
  • Expert Recommendation: Use a level to ensure that both sensors are mounted at the same height and angle for optimal performance.

2. Obstructions in the Sensor Path

Another common problem is having objects in the path of the sensors. This can prevent the garage door from closing properly.

  • Solution: Regularly inspect the area around the sensors for any debris, toys, or other obstructions.
  • Expert Recommendation: Create a designated clear zone around the garage door to minimize the risk of obstructions.

3. Dirty Sensor Lenses

Dust, dirt, and grime can accumulate on the sensor lenses, affecting their ability to detect obstacles.

  • Solution: Clean the sensor lenses with a soft cloth and mild cleaner regularly.
  • Expert Recommendation: Schedule a monthly maintenance check to clean the sensors and ensure they are functioning correctly.

4. Faulty Wiring or Connections

Wiring issues can lead to sensors not receiving power or sending signals correctly.

  • Solution: Inspect the wiring for any signs of wear, fraying, or loose connections.
  • Expert Recommendation: If you notice any wiring issues, consult a professional to avoid electrical hazards.

5. Incompatible Sensors

Using sensors that are not compatible with your garage door opener can lead to malfunction.

  • Solution: Always check the compatibility of sensors with your garage door opener before purchasing.
  • Expert Recommendation: Consult the manufacturer’s guidelines or a professional installer to ensure you select the right sensors.

6. Ignoring Regular Maintenance

Neglecting regular maintenance can lead to sensor failure over time.

  • Solution: Establish a routine maintenance schedule to check and service your garage door sensors.
  • Expert Recommendation: Consider hiring a professional for annual inspections to catch potential issues early.
